Hi all. I'm new to the forums and recently new to the iPhone 3gs! I've had it for a couple of weeks and I love it. I've been doing some reading on jailbreaking since I am going to be in Europe for about a month and would like to use my phone.

It doesn't look like I can jailbreak/unlock it since I am on 3.1.2 and the baseband is 5.11. But I do see that there are some places in Europe that unlock phones since there are multiple official carriers. I will be in the UK, France and Spain.

My question is, will they unlock an AT&T iPhone so that I can use their sim card? or do they only unlock European iPhones? I'm not really sure how it works.

Thank you for any help you can provide.

If your baseband is updated to 5.11.xx you cannot unlock it.

You can downgrade the firmware, but not the baseband.

There is no unlock currently available for 5.11.xx, despite trial and error, patience or good stuff.
